Seattle Seahawks: The Team to Beat in the West

Published on: 24th June, 2009

In 2008, the Seattle Seahawks were hampered by injuries. During the season, over half of their starters on offense got hurt to go along with their best pass-rusher, Patrick Kerney. Injuries included the starting quarterback, Matt Hasselbeck, left tackle Walter Jones, and three starting receivers. In 2008, the Seahawks finished third ...
